"Languedocian" Meaning

Languedocian refers to something or someone related to the historical region of Languedoc, which is located in the south of France. The term can also refer to the language spoken in this region, which is known as Occitan or Provençal. Alternatively, Languedocian can also describe cultural, historical, or artistic influences from this region.
